  • Patent number: 6684163
    Abstract: A degradation state of the gas turbine is repeatedly estimated with the aid of a set of measured values, at least one of the measured values not being taken into account in each case during the estimation. A deviating estimate which deviates substantially from the remaining estimates or from an estimate which takes account of all the measured values implies that a measured value which has not been taken into account for this deviating estimate is defective. This renders it possible to distinguish in a simple way between changes in state and measuring errors. In the case of a method for determining a degradation of a gas turbine which is being implemented in any case, the determination of defective sensors according to the invention is possible with a low programming outlay and without assumptions concerning a response of individual sensors.
